Charlottesville wine shop offers food support to SNAP recipients

CHARLOTTESVILLE, Va. (WVIR) – The Wine Guild of Charlottesville is offering community members utilizing the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P) a bag of shelf-stable goods to add to their pantries.

“If somebody can walk in and grab some beans and some tinned fish and make a dinner out of it or two, we’ve done what we can,” said Will Curley, owner of The Wine Guild of Charlottesville.

Curley said the shop has become known for its tinned fish and dried beans, and sharing that stock was an easy decision they could make to help their neighbors…
